Alignment is not typically a preventative maintenance item.* It should be based on need, assuming you are paying attentive to vibration.* It would*make sense to do it with a new-to-you boat to establish a base line level of vibration related to proper alignment.
So far in almost 14 years, have aligned the shaft twice, once after putting in a new shaft, and once after putting in new engine mounts/drive plate.
